Dashboard
Blocks
Transactions
Explorer API
Address
3HsELd2hmfh84H43DkXxDkZEZSvVTo9dc5
Confirmed tx count
26
Confirmed received
19 outputs (0.16989373 BTC)
Confirmed spent
19 outputs (0.16989373 BTC)
Confirmed unspent
No outputs
25-26 of 26 Transactions
28ffe5a2ab52efd35047178e3bb38a4db5eb26cb457c7e754e774d22fe9fa5ae
Details
ce9d3ff752291bce7a63b7e899deec0ca06c1161287c7b3562808f602a836d15:0
2.91891065 BTC
3DdBZ734DjaqBf29PvjxWv9mvU6VaQEs8H
1.69800067 BTC
18cFjutAq1HsE7XD4PVgjjQacMUFoHbrXx
1.21089868 BTC
3HsELd2hmfh84H43DkXxDkZEZSvVTo9dc5
0.01000000 BTC
Newer